.footer_siteFooter__TiVB6{background-color:#4c4c4c;color:#fffff1;width:100%;padding:20px 0;line-height:1.8;font-size:14px}.footer_siteFooter__TiVB6 .footer_inner__FIll8{width:960px;margin:0 auto;display:flex;align-items:center;flex-direction:column}.footer_siteFooter__TiVB6 .footer_divider__Nd7_3{margin:0 8px}.footer_siteFooter__TiVB6 .footer_link__GWjq6{margin:0 4px;text-decoration:underline}:root{--background:#fff;--foreground:#171717}body,html{max-width:100vw;overflow-x:hidden}body{color:var(--foreground);background:var(--background);font-family:Arial,Helvetica,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box;padding:0;margin:0}a{color:inherit;text-decoration:none}@media (prefers-color-scheme:dark){html{color-scheme:dark}}.siteLayout{display:flex;flex-direction:column;min-height:100vh}.siteHeader{flex:0 0 auto}.siteContent{flex:1 1 auto}.siteFooter{flex:0 0 auto}.header_siteHeader__Uyt8Z .header_contact__xdZR3{background-color:#fafafa}.header_siteHeader__Uyt8Z .header_contact__xdZR3 .header_inner__Y7KVU{display:flex;align-items:center;width:960px;height:36px;margin:0 auto;font-size:14px;color:#333}.header_siteHeader__Uyt8Z .header_contact__xdZR3 .header_item__YgzjM{flex:0 0 auto;display:flex;align-items:center}.header_siteHeader__Uyt8Z .header_contact__xdZR3 .header_item__YgzjM .header_icon__WR0DS{margin-right:8px;width:14px;height:14px}.header_siteHeader__Uyt8Z .header_contact__xdZR3 .header_divider__T8duD{flex:0 0 auto;width:1px;height:18px;margin:0 16px;background-color:#e5e5e5}.header_siteHeader__Uyt8Z .header_main__mefTB .header_inner__Y7KVU{display:flex;justify-content:space-between;align-items:center;width:960px;margin:0 auto;font-size:14px;color:#333}.header_siteHeader__Uyt8Z .header_main__mefTB .header_logo__cCNbh{display:flex;align-items:center;height:80px}.header_siteHeader__Uyt8Z .header_main__mefTB .header_logo__cCNbh .header_picture__PWXqb{display:block;height:100%;margin-right:8px}.header_siteHeader__Uyt8Z .header_main__mefTB .header_logo__cCNbh .header_name__yqNPb{font-size:24px;line-height:1;font-weight:700;color:#333}.header_siteHeader__Uyt8Z .header_main__mefTB .header_menu__yOBXJ{display:flex}.header_siteHeader__Uyt8Z .header_main__mefTB .header_menu__yOBXJ .header_item__YgzjM{flex:0 0 auto;display:flex;justify-content:center;align-items:center;padding:30px 15px;cursor:pointer;color:#333;font-size:14px}.header_siteHeader__Uyt8Z .header_main__mefTB .header_menu__yOBXJ .header_item__YgzjM.header_isActive__fDnFL{background-color:#414141;color:#fff;font-weight:700}.header_siteHeader__Uyt8Z .header_main__mefTB .header_menu__yOBXJ .header_item__YgzjM:hover{background-color:#414141;color:#fff}